    So Shawn,

    Are these new boards still requiring that if you use an M.2 drive you loose a pair of SATA ports? I'm guessing so. Good thing the board has 6 SATA ports so you can add other drives.

    I believe most boards give 4 PCIe lanes from the Chipset. You can use 1 M.2 drive without losing sata ports. If you use 2 M.2 Drives you will lose 2 sata ports. My board only has 4 sata ports. I am using 2 M.2 drives without a loss of anything, so there are different configurations on some of the boards.
